<div dir="ltr">Matt,<div><br></div><div>oslo.messaging 2.6.1 has unclogged the pipe - <a href="http://lists.openstack.org/pipermail/openstack-announce/2015-October/000712.html">http://lists.openstack.org/pipermail/openstack-announce/2015-October/000712.html</a></div><div><br></div><div>Thanks,</div><div>Dims</div></div><div class="gmail_extra"><br><div class="gmail_quote">On Mon, Oct 12, 2015 at 4:12 PM, Matt Riedemann <span dir="ltr"><<a href="mailto:mriedem@linux.vnet.ibm.com" target="_blank">mriedem@linux.vnet.ibm.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">Most people are probably already aware of this but given we have two changes that now rely on each other to land things are a bit complicated for tracking, so I figured I'd dump the info here.<br>
<br>
We have to bugs introduced with dependent library releases:<br>
<br>
1. oslo.messaging 2.6.0: <a href="https://bugs.launchpad.net/cinder/+bug/1505295" rel="noreferrer" target="_blank">https://bugs.launchpad.net/cinder/+bug/1505295</a><br>
<br>
There is already an exclusion for that in g-r on master and cherry-picked to stable/liberty:<br>
<br>
<a href="https://review.openstack.org/#/q/I47ab12f719fba41c2f0c03047b05eb28f4423682,n,z" rel="noreferrer" target="_blank">https://review.openstack.org/#/q/I47ab12f719fba41c2f0c03047b05eb28f4423682,n,z</a><br>
<br>
There is a nova change which has the same block and depends on a grenade change, but that was failing due to...<br>
<br>
2. webob 1.5.0: <a href="https://bugs.launchpad.net/cinder/+bug/1505153" rel="noreferrer" target="_blank">https://bugs.launchpad.net/cinder/+bug/1505153</a><br>
<br>
We have a patch to fix the actual nova code bug for that:<br>
<br>
<a href="https://review.openstack.org/#/c/233845/" rel="noreferrer" target="_blank">https://review.openstack.org/#/c/233845/</a><br>
<br>
But it won't pass tests because of the oslo.messaging change, so we have co-dependent failures.<br>
<br>
--<br>
<br>
So in order to avoid squashing those changes (which is kind of messy, especially when doing the backports to stable/liberty and kilo for the webob one), we've got a multi-part fix.<br>
<br>
1. Block oslo.messaging 2.6.0 and webob 1.5.0 in a single nova change:<br>
<br>
<a href="https://review.openstack.org/#/c/233772/" rel="noreferrer" target="_blank">https://review.openstack.org/#/c/233772/</a><br>
<br>
2. That depends on a g-r cap on webob<1.5.0:<br>
<br>
<a href="https://review.openstack.org/#/c/233851/" rel="noreferrer" target="_blank">https://review.openstack.org/#/c/233851/</a><br>
<br>
3. Once the nova change 233772 and the webob fix <a href="https://review.openstack.org/#/c/233845/" rel="noreferrer" target="_blank">https://review.openstack.org/#/c/233845/</a> lands, we can unpin webob in g-r again.<br>
<br>
--<br>
<br>
I think this requires backports to stable/liberty which probably means a liberty-rc3 for nova.<span class="HOEnZb"><font color="#888888"><br>
<br>
-- <br>
<br>
Thanks,<br>
<br>
Matt Riedemann<br>
<br>
<br>
__________________________________________________________________________<br>
OpenStack Development Mailing List (not for usage questions)<br>
Unsubscribe: <a href="http://OpenStack-dev-request@lists.openstack.org?subject:unsubscribe" rel="noreferrer" target="_blank">OpenStack-dev-request@lists.openstack.org?subject:unsubscribe</a><br>
<a href="http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ev" rel="noreferrer" target="_blank">http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ev</a><br>
</font></span></blockquote></div><br><br clear="all"><div><br></div>-- <br><div class="gmail_signature">Davanum Srinivas :: <a href="https://twitter.com/dims" target="_blank">https://twitter.com/dims</a></div>
</div>